Crynodeb
In this role you will:
- Manage, maintain and develop all elements of the Ascentis IT network and infrastructure, ensuring maximum availability and reliability of our IT services to ensure high availability, performance, and scalability.
- With a strong focus on Cyber Security, maintain a secure, resilient platform for all our systems
- Have a crucial role in building, maintaining, and optimising our DevOps cloud infrastructure, deployment pipelines, and containerised environments. You will work closely with our Software Engineers to ensure the efficiency, scalability, and security of our Azure-based Kubernetes environment, streamlining software delivery, improving system reliability, and implementing best practices.
- Help deliver our strategic ambition of a totally cloud-based, infrastructure-as-code architecture.

If you like the sound of the role and the organisation, and you think the below attributes describe you well, then we would love to hear from you.
- Qualified to MCSE/CompTIA A+/CCNA standard or equivalent / relevant experience
- Qualified to Microsoft 365 Administrator or equivalent / relevant experience
- Qualified to Microsoft AZ-900 Azure Fundamentals or equivalent / relevant experience
- Experience of supporting Azure DevOps environments and services including Kubernetes, Docker and Pipelines
- Experience of maintaining multiple IT services, including servers/networks/telephony
If you have the following attributes, then we’d be even more impressed:
- Experience of managing and provisioning devices using Microsoft Intune
- Ability and commitment to work as part of a team and across teams
- Ability to organise and prioritise, attention to detail
